Governance of panchayaths below the expected levels: CM

Thrissur 08-10-2011: The functions of Gramasabhas are not effective and the panchayath governance doesn’t rise up to the expectation of people, said CM and added that the panchayaths are unable to utilize the funds they receive in a befitting manner. He was inaugurating the Child Resource Center here.

There are several instructions to follow in utilizing the funds received and as a result the final output cannot be calculated. Therefore these strict instructions should be removed, said CM.  Since such conditions exist in utilizing the funds provided by the centre, various projects are not being able to be implemented in the state effectively.

CM said that discussion regarding the sanctioning of untied funds was held during the Planning Board Meeting. The projects for the welfare of the children will be implemented in the state soon. At present it is implemented only in four states. A Child Protection Commission will be constituted for this purpose, said CM.

Minister KM Muneer presided over the function. He said that a project to give training for 38 lakh members of Gramasabhas will be implemented soon.

Seven Stream Project

One year Programme of UDF Government (NOV 2011 - OCT 2012)
Seven stream of activities & programs for Kerala's Development and care.

  • For a corruption free and transparent governance.
  • Stress on environmental protection and prompt garbage disposal.
  • Opening doors for more employment opportunities by stimulating the growth of the society.
  • Steps to strengthen the basic infrastructure facilities.
  • Better medical facilities for all.
  • Taking the state for a big leap in IT sector.
  • Scheme for better development of HR and ensuring safety & welfare of all.
